Mudaraba Digun Briddhi Amanat Prokolpo

Mercantile Bank Islamic Banking offers different attractive deposit schemes under Mudaraba Principles to his customers. ‘Mudaraba Digun Briddhi Amanat Prokolpo’ (MDBAP) is a mode of deposit under Mudaraba principles of Islamic Shariah. MDBAP is a time specified deposit scheme for customers where the deposited money will be doubled (provisional) on maturity. A financial instrument (MDBAP receipt) is issued against each deposit under MDBAP. It is a profit or loss bearing amanat prokolpo. Bank will invest the MDBAP fund through shariah compliant investment modes along with the other mudaraba fund to earn profit. Actual profit on the MDBAP will be calculated on the basis of weightage as decided by the management of the Bank. Provisional profit on MDBAP will be given on maturity which will be subsequently adjusted with the actual profit at the end of the year.

Main Features

  • This deposit scheme is guided by the Mudaraba Principles of Islamic Shariah.
  • Bank will invest the MDBAP fund through sharia compliant investment modes along with the other Mudaraba fund to earn profit.
  • Account Holder(s) (single or jointly) are entitled to open this account.
  • Deposit amount becomes double (provisional) in stipulated period (at present 9 years).
  • The minimum deposit amount is BDT 10,000.00 or its multiples.
  • The account will be matured after completing specified years (at present 9 years) on the same date as it was open.
  • In case of premature encashment, Mudaraba Savings Account’s provisional profit rate will be applied; no profit will be applied before 1 year.

  • Until otherwise decided, the profit sharing ratio is 65:35 between ‘Customer’ (Sahib-Al-Mal) and ‘Bank’ (Mudarib).
  • Bank will invest the MDBAP fund through shariah compliant investment modes along with the other mudaraba fund to earn profit.
  • Provisional profit calculated & credited which is ultimately adjusted with actual profit calculated at the year end.
  • If the actual profit is higher than the provisional profit, bank will credit the excess amount to the beneficiary and if it is lower than the provisional rate, bank will claim refund from the beneficiary. However, if the amount of excess or shortfall is less than BDT 100/- than no party will claim refund & forego their respective claim.
